Output f320c52578ec9b1bb733dd0a7fddd11e4e7bdec0e6e7e715ceb1b863ed80979a:5

value
689307
script pubkey
OP_HASH160 OP_PUSHBYTES_20 80159684fdc571b8ad8b2ad91f51758c8427bdca OP_EQUAL
address
3DNGH4DZkauUJ5VYrKSAoebTAbrN7xf4bZ
transaction
f320c52578ec9b1bb733dd0a7fddd11e4e7bdec0e6e7e715ceb1b863ed80979a
spent
true